Just days after the season 2 finale of Amazon Prime’s hit superhero show The Boys, show-runner Eric Kripke has said that there are plans for the series to run for at least five seasons.

After season 1 became a super-hit, Amazon gave the series an early renewal for season 2, while also confirming the plans for The Boys Season 3 during Comic-Con@Home 2020. Although no release date has been set for the new season, the current plan is for production to begin in early 2021.

During a fan Q&A on Twitter, show-runner Eric Kripke responded to many questions about the making of the show and what will happen next. Answering a fan who asked how long he envisioned the show running for, Kripke said that he has enough ideas to keep The Boys going for five seasons total.

It is also noteworthy here that Amazon has announced plans for the first spinoff show of The Boys, which will explore the Supes’ college life.
